The District of brand Charter School Board displays the 52 public constitution colleges within the metropolis. Due to the perceived issues with the standard public school system, enrollment in public charter colleges had by 2007 steadily increased. As of 2010, D.C., constitution faculties had a complete enrollment of about 32,000, a 9% enhance from the prior year. The district is also residence to ninety two private faculties, which enrolled roughly 18,000 college students in 2008. The District of Columbia Public Library operates 25 neighborhood places together with the landmark Martin Luther King Jr.

After the reorganization, President Grant appointed Alexander Robey Shepherd to the position of Governor of the District of Columbia in 1873. Shepherd approved large-scale projects that tremendously modernized the City of Washington, but finally bankrupted the district government. In 1874, Congress replaced the territorial government with an appointed three-member Board of Commissioners. Hurricanes sometimes track by way of the area in late summer and early fall. However, they're often weak by the point they attain Washington, partly because of the city's inland location. Flooding of the Potomac River, nevertheless, caused by a combination of excessive tide, storm surge, and runoff, has been recognized to trigger intensive property harm within the neighborhood of Georgetown.

The Washington Metropolitan Area Transit Authority operates the Washington Metro, the town's speedy transit system, in addition to Metrobus.

Washington, D.C., observes all federal holidays and in addition celebrates Emancipation Day on April 16, which commemorates the top of slavery within the district. The flag of Washington, D.C., was adopted in 1938 and is a variation on George Washington's household coat of arms.
